Gold Squadron, also called Gold Group or Gold Team, was a Republic starfighter squadron active during the Clone Wars. During the early stages of the conflict, Gold Squadron's clone pilots flew V-19 Torrent starfighters, while its Jedi piloted Delta-7 and Delta-7B Aethersprite-class light interceptors. Later in the war, Gold Squadron pilots flew Eta-2 Actis-class interceptors and Aggressive ReConnaissance-170 starfighters.
History[]
- "A gold droid for Gold leader of Gold Squadron."
- ―Ahsoka Tano, regarding Anakin Skywalker and R3-S6
Stationed aboard the Venator-class Star Destroyer Resolute under the command of Gold Leader Anakin Skywalker, Gold Squadron lured Separatist forces led by General Grievous into a trap set in an asteroid field over the planet Bothawui during the Clone Wars. While the Jedi General ordered his squadron of clone V-19 Torrent starfighter pilots to break off, Skywalker pursued the fleeing Grievous, taking damage to his Delta-7B Aethersprite-class light interceptor and losing the astromech droid R2-D2 in the process. Upon presenting him with a replacement, the gold-colored R3-S6, Anakin's Padawan Ahsoka Tano commented that it was only appropriate for Skywalker, as Gold Leader of Gold Squadron, to possess a golden droid.[1]
A group of Jedi Delta-7 Aethersprite-class light interceptors, known as Gold Group or Gold Team, arrived from hyperspace at Coruscant to take part in the defense of the Galactic Senate. On the orders of Jedi Grand Master Yoda, they launched an attack run on the Separatist dreadnought Subjugator, successfully bringing down its shields.[3]
During the latter stages of the Clone Wars, Gold Squadron was outfitted with Eta-2 Actis-class interceptors and Aggressive ReConnaissance-170 starfighters, and commanded by Jedi Master Saesee Tiin. During the Battle of Boz Pity, Tiin led Gold Squadron out of Intervention's hangar and into combat against a Providence-class cruiser above Boz Pity, in a diversionary tactic that gave Obi-Wan Kenobi's strike team time to land on the planet and track down Asajj Ventress.[2]
Behind the scenes[]
A pilot named "Gold Six" is mentioned in the sound that plays while the Lucasfilm Ltd. logo is displayed at the opening of the Star Wars: The Clone Wars film. This snippet, used in the episode Downfall of a Droid, does not tie in to the film's storyline.
